How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Quincy?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
02171 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,574 | $1,700 | $7,969 |
02171 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,570 | $2,650 | $6,700 |
02171 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,889 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
02171 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,495 | $950 | $8,500 |

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 02171?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 02171 range from $1,225 to $20,607,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,650 to $6,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,000 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,025.
